The Black and Tan Coonhound: A Skilled Hunter

The Black and Tan Coonhound is a breed that hails from the United States and has a long history of being used as a hunting dog. These dogs are known for their incredible sense of smell and their ability to track scents for miles. They are versatile hunters, capable of tracking game on land and in water. Their coat is short and dense, with the signature black and tan coloring that gives them their name.

Black and Tan Coonhounds are known for their friendly and sociable nature, making them excellent family pets as well as skilled hunters. They are intelligent and trainable, but they do require plenty of exercise to keep them happy and healthy.

The Hanoverian Scenthound: A Noble Tracker

The Hanoverian Scenthound, also known as the Hanover Hound, is a breed that originates from Germany. These dogs were originally bred for hunting, specifically for tracking large game such as boar and deer. They are known for their excellent nose and endurance, making them ideal for long hunts in rough terrain.

Hanoverian Scenthounds have a distinctive appearance, with a lean and muscular build and a short, dense coat. They are known for their intelligence and loyalty, as well as their calm and even-tempered demeanor. These dogs thrive on human companionship and are quick to form strong bonds with their owners.
